**Q: How do I trace a request across the Larkspur microservices?**

Every inbound request gets a correlation ID from the Gatewing proxy, which propagates through headers to all downstream services. Search the Spanlight dashboard by that ID to see the full hop chain. Viewing raw trace archives requires unlocking the cold-storage trace vault, so keep the recovery passphrase below handy.

unlock words, kagap-tagag: zorvan-kelath-olieth-gorvan-ulaath-casdor-norius-kasael-gileth

## Runbook: consent banner rollout (review notes)

Reviewer checklist for the Harrowfen banner rollout. Confirm the flag defaults to off in all regions. Verify the banner service reads config at boot only — no hot reload, so changes require a restart. Check the staged rollout order matches the plan: internal, then Dunmore region, then global. Reject any PR that hardcodes region lists. Compare the proposed changes against the current production values, which follow.

deployment values, yageg-hahig:
WENAEL_HOST=wenael.tolvaqlabs.internal
WENAEL_PORT=4000

## Studio Access — Training Video Recordings

The Brindlecote recording studio on Level 2 is used for all Quillhaven Learning training videos. Team assistants booking sessions should reserve the room via the studio calendar at least one day ahead. Keep the corridor door closed during recording; the red lamp means a take is in progress. The studio door keypad accepts the current access code, shown below.

door code, kadup-hahap: bdg-CLLJDL-16701731

Night-shift staff: Floor 4 of the Tellhaven Building opens this week. After 21:00, access is via the rear stairwell only; the lifts are locked out overnight during the settling period. Complete a walk-through of the new floor once per shift and log it. The stairwell keypad accepts the code below.

badge for yahop-fawep: bdg-XBKXI-68071